Hawley Challenges Denial of Biological Sex
Faith Facts
- Sen. Josh Hawley directly asked an abortion activist if men can become pregnant during a Senate hearing.
- Dr. Nisha Verma declined to answer, instead speaking about serving patients with different identities.
- Hawley stressed that recognizing the biological reality of men and women is both scientific and vital for upholding the truth.
